[1]      Clause 20 What is exempt and complying development?

Omit “20 April 2005” from clause 20 (2).

Insert instead “16 February 2011”.

[2]      Clause 20 (3)

Omit the subclause. Insert instead:

(3)

Development to which the relevant development control plan applies is exempt or complying development only if it complies with the development standards and other requirements applied to the development respectively by:

(a)

Bathurst Regional Council Development Control Plan— Exempt Development as adopted by the Council on 20 April 2005, and

(b)

Bathurst Regional Council Development Control Plan— Complying Development as adopted by the Council on 16 February 2011.

[3]      Clause 20, note

Insert at the end of the clause:

Note. State Environmental Planning Policy (Exempt and Complying Development Codes) 2008 also specifies certain exempt and complying development. See clause 1.9 of that Policy, which sets out when that Policy prevails over this clause.
